Movie Overview
Every Breath You Take is a tense psychological thriller that explores the fragility of trust and the hidden dangers of grief. Released in 2021, this film features a compelling cast led by Casey Affleck and Michelle Monaghan, with Sam Claflin delivering a standout performance as the antagonist. Directed by Vaughn Stein, the story centers on a respected psychiatrist whose professional world collapses after a patient dies by suicide. In an attempt to reconcile his guilt, he invites the patient's brother into his family life, a decision that slowly tears his marriage and safety apart. As the narrative unfolds, viewers are drawn into a web of manipulation and obsession, characteristic of high-stakes mystery dramas. The production leverages a moody atmosphere to heighten the sense of dread, making it a gripping watch online for fans of the genre. While the film received mixed critical reception, with a Metacritic score of 32/10 and a 20% rating on Rotten Tomatoes, its intense pacing and strong performances offer enough to keep audiences engaged. The themes of intrusion and moral ambiguity are prevalent throughout, asking how well we truly know those closest to us.
